Notes:

1.

Slew rate is defined from 20% to 80% of the reference clock signal.

2.

For additional information regarding configuring this clock, see the Serial Memory Interface
Control Register in the

88F6180, 88F6190, 88F6192, and 88F6281

Functional Specifications.

3.

F

s

is the audio sample rate, which can be configured to 44.1 kHz, 48 kHz, or 96 kHz (see the

Audio (I

2

S / S/PDIF) Interface section in the

88F6180, 88F6190, 88F6192, and 88F6281

Functional Specifications).

4.

The RTC design was optimized for a standard CL = 12.5 pF crystal. No passive components
are provided internally. Connect the crystal and the passive network as recommended by the
crystal manufacturer.

5.

The frequency can be set using the TS Interface Configuration register (see the

88F6180,

88F6190, 88F6192, and 88F6281

Functional Specifications).

6.

For the minimum value refer to the Baud Rate Register section of the

88F6180, 88F6190,

88F6192, and 88F6281

Functional Specifications.

7.

The Ethernet Reference Clock parameters refer both to the reference clock for an Ethernet port
configured using the dedicated port pins and for an Ethernet port configured using the
multiplexed port pins.
